Are you ready to meet the new doctor? Well, you are about to, since new episodes of BBC’s hit sci-fi series Doctor Who are just around the corner, and the network just released the first official trailer for the show’s upcoming season 11.

The eleventh season will introduce the series’ first female doctor, with Jodie Whittaker assuming the role of the 13th Doctor and replacing Peter Capaldi.

Whittaker doesn’t need a special introduction from us, since she does it well for herself by saying: “I’m the Doctor,” at the beginning of the trailer. The clip also shows us the companions of the 13th Doctor: Ryan (Tosin Cole), Yaz (Mandip Gill), and Graham (Bradley Walsh), while promising lots of action.

Jodie Whittaker already made her Doctor Who debut during the show’s 2017 Christmas special, which showed the regeneration of a new doctor. We also had a chance to see her in action when BBC showed a teaser trailer of the new season during the San Diego Comic-Con 2018.

Season 11 is set to premiere on 7 October 2018 and will consist of ten episodes alongside a Christmas Special.
